I put windows 7 x64 rc 1 onto my machine yesterday, everything is fine, and use the windows 7 tweak tool to enable ffdshow decoding.

I don't know if this a problem related here, but, all my audio is ok apart from when playing back m2ts files with true-hd streams...any idea if this is causing it?

Opening the file in graphstudio does not show any connected audio renderer? There is no connection to the Microsoft DTV audio decoder, how can i force ffdshow to be used and send the stream information for my default renderer?

1) change permission in
(32bit) H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\DirectShow\Preferred or in
(64bit) HKLM\SOFTWARE\Wow6432Node\Microsoft\DirectShow\Preferred
(Guide: http://www.hack7mc.com/2009/04/repla...-playback.html )

2) delete whole \Preffered folder (Don't forget to create backup before deleting)
